Why Choose Seattle for Your Retreat?

Seattle is not only a tech hub but also a city steeped in natural beauty and rich culture. With its temperate climate, the best times to plan your retreat are from late spring through early fall (May to September), when the weather is mild and the city is buzzing with energy. Seattle-Tacoma International Airport (SEA) is the main gateway for travel, located just 20 minutes from downtown.

Budget Breakdown for a Typical Team of 20

| Category | Cost Estimate | Percentage | |--------------------|---------------|--------------| | Venue | $2,000 | 40% | | Food & Beverage | $1,250 | 25% | | Activities | $750 | 15% | | Travel | $1,000 | 15% | | Contingency | $500 | 5% | | Total | $5,500 | 100% |

Timeline for Planning Your Retreat (8-12 Weeks Out)

  1. 12 Weeks Out: Define goals and budget.
  2. 11 Weeks Out: Research venues and narrow down options.
  3. 10 Weeks Out: Visit shortlisted venues.
  4. 9 Weeks Out: Book the venue and secure dates.
  5. 8 Weeks Out: Finalize food and beverage options.
  6. 7 Weeks Out: Plan activities and team-building exercises.
  7. 6 Weeks Out: Send invitations and collect RSVPs.
  8. 5 Weeks Out: Confirm all bookings (travel, AV, etc.)
  9. 2 Weeks Out: Finalize agenda and logistics.
  10. 1 Week Out: Confirm headcount and any last-minute details.

Risk Mitigation: What Could Go Wrong?

  • Venue Cancellation: Always read cancellation policies and consider travel insurance.
  • Weather Issues: Have a backup plan for outdoor activities.
  • Low Attendance: Send reminders and follow-ups to ensure team members are engaged.
